17.4 At a time t seconds after a ball is thrown up in to the air, it is at a height of
f(t)=-4.9t2+16t+1 meters.
(a) What is the average velocity of the ball during the first second? Give units.
(b) Find the instantaneous velocity of the ball at t=1. Give units.
